摘要 PROBLEM TO BE SOLVED: To increase the strength of a jointed part by a method wherein a molten resin is injected and filled upon secondary molding process so that an angle between the injecting and filling direction of the molten resin, injected against an abutted part, and a tangential line at the injecting and filling point of the abutted part becomes smaller than a specific angle. SOLUTION: A molten resin for secondary molding is injected out of an injection machine. The molten resin arrives at a second runner for secondary molding through the spool 2 of a fixed board 1, the second through hole 10 of a valve body 7 for a spool switching device 5, a recessed groove 11, a side opening 12, the second runner 4, a spool 33 for secondary molding and the like. Subsequently, the molten resin is injected out of a gate against a jointing space unit. The injection angle of this time is specified so that an angle between an injecting direction line J and a tangential line of the jointing space unit at an injection point becomes smaller than 90 deg.. According to this secondary molding, primary and secondary semi-blow moldings are integrated. According to this method, a blow molding, whose jointing strength is high, can be obtained.
